The built-in simulation tools in the 2410 release democratize complex structural analysis. Integrated finite element analysis allows designers to conduct digital stress, vibration, thermal, and buckling testing before physical prototyping. Furthermore, the updated Generative Design module applies topology optimization algorithms to synthesize organically shaped, lightweight structures optimized for additive manufacturing (3D printing) or traditional milling processes.
